Effect of Pelargonium radula (Cav.) L, Herit on the albumin synthesis in Hep G2 cells under hyperglycaemic conditions
In the present study we measured albumin concentration in a cell culture medium as a marker of albumin synthesis in HepG2 cells. Albumin is secreted rapidly by cells after it is produced. Diabetes mellitus affected the synthesis rates of albumin. In the case of Hep G2 cells, the intracellular retention half-time of albumin is about 35 min. Thus, changes in the concentration of albumin in Hep G2 cells can be assumed to closely reflect changes in albumin synthesis. Six different extracts (E1 – E6) from leaves of the Pelargonium radula (Cav.) L, Herit, cultivated in the Botanical Garden of Faculty of Pharmacy and Biochemistry, Zagreb we prepared by water or alcohol extraction, filtrated and lyophilized. Hep G2 cells were incubated with 20 mM glucose and with different extracts (E1 – E6) in concentration of 25 g/mL. We measured in medium concentration of albumin by Bromcresol green (BCG) Dye Binding Method. Albumin binds quantitatively with BCG at pH 4.15 resulting in the formation of a green colour which can be measured at 630 nm. The results of present study suggested that extract E2 (Soxhlet extraction with 96% ethanol for 2.5 h was applied and then lyophilized) significantlly increase albumin synthesis in Hep G2 cells when compared with cells treated only with glucose (p 0.05).
